To begin, the term "ladyboy" is most frequently associated with Southeast Asia, particularly Thailand. It is a common English translation for "kathoey" (or "katoey"), a term used for transgender women or effeminate gay men in countries like Cambodia, Laos, and Thailand. In Thai culture, the term refers to "someone of a third gender" and reflects a degree of social visibility that differs from many Western contexts. Ladyboys are often integrated into various aspects of society, from entertainment to beauty pageants and cabaret shows. The visibility of ladyboys in popular culture and the tourism industry has made the term widely recognized globally, though it is sometimes considered an exoticizing or stigmatizing label.
